10% Owner Buys $404K of Sequans (SQNS) Stock
Company: SEQUANS COMMUNICATIONS (SQNS) Form: 4 | Filed: 2026-01-15 Significance: Medium
Insider: ASHER DANIEL Title: null | Relationship: 10% Owner
Transaction: • Type: Buy • Shares: 72,909 • Price: ~$5.55 (avg) • Value: $404,360 • Owned After: 2,327,031
Key Insight: A major shareholder increased their position with a purchase representing approximately 0.4% of the company's market capitalization, signaling strong conviction.
Market Context: The purchase occurs in a small-cap semiconductor company, where a transaction of this size from a key stakeholder is a notable event.

Transaction Details
This filing reports two separate purchase transactions.
| Field | Value |
|---|---|
| Form Type | 4 |
| Transaction Date | 2026-01-13 & 2026-01-14 |
| Transaction Code | P (Open market purchase) |
| Security Type | Common Stock |
| Shares Involved | 72,909 (57,809 + 15,100) |
| Price Per Share | $5.5097 and $5.6856 |
| Total Value | $404,360.48 |
| Shares Owned After | 2,327,031 (across multiple entities) |
| Ownership Type | Indirect |

Additional Context
Transaction Notes
- The purchases were executed over two consecutive trading days (Jan 13 and Jan 14, 2026) through an entity named DBA Trading, LLC, which is beneficially owned by Daniel Asher.
- The filer also holds a significant number of shares through another entity, AFOB FIP MS, LLC.
